Transaction 2e017f179699be4470e63b8cb4efd4f83914c80b443fa79054fbcafd2b2119dc

104 Input
2 Outputs
  • 2e017f179699be4470e63b8cb4efd4f83914c80b443fa79054fbcafd2b2119dc:0
  • value  956662633
    address  3EEY15oAYUJTJ138YcewF7sSW7jFKcsh5N
  • 2e017f179699be4470e63b8cb4efd4f83914c80b443fa79054fbcafd2b2119dc:1
  • value  763417
    address  383erG5b52GAvSWGcds1taBSTN8xv6n43w